Output b571be25caee416251ce6fc8be922252bc71bd9a073e2b10a75b805b04d0b270:0

value
658204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fbe2455995d73b06a7b64542aa9b75a37d0dd47 OP_EQUAL
address
3Eo4LGXT3uEdbaWeC44B2CMHkSj29tLsGk
transaction
b571be25caee416251ce6fc8be922252bc71bd9a073e2b10a75b805b04d0b270
confirmations
548678
spent
true